What Makes Stainless Steel the Material of Choice for Industrial Valves?

Before comparing valve types, it’s worth understanding why stainless steel consistently outperforms other materials in demanding environments:

•        Corrosion Resistance: SS 304 and SS 316 grades withstand aggressive chemicals, moisture, and saline environments far better than cast iron or carbon steel.

•        Temperature Tolerance: Stainless steel valves operate reliably from cryogenic temperatures (-196°C) to high-heat applications above 600°C.

•        Hygienic Properties: The smooth, non-porous surface makes SS valves ideal for food processing, pharma, and dairy industries where contamination is a critical risk.

•        Long Service Life: With proper maintenance, stainless steel valves often outlast the equipment they’re installed in, reducing total lifecycle costs.

•        Pressure Handling: High-grade SS alloys maintain structural integrity under pressures exceeding 6,000 PSI.

Types of Stainless Steel Valves: Which One Is Right for Your Application?

1. Stainless Steel Ball Valve

The ball valve is the most widely used industrial valve globally — and for good reason. A simple quarter-turn operation, bubble-tight shut-off, and minimal pressure drop make it the default choice for on/off flow control.

Best for: Oil & gas pipelines, chemical processing, water treatment, LNG terminals, HVAC systems.

•        Key advantage: Extremely fast shut-off with low torque.

•        Available grades: SS 304, SS 316, SS 316L, Duplex SS.

•        Pressure rating: Up to Class 2500 (ANSI/ASME standard).

2. Stainless Steel Gate Valve

Gate valves are designed for full open or full close positions — not flow throttling. They offer minimal flow restriction when fully open, making them ideal for pipelines where pressure drop must be kept as low as possible.

Best for: Water distribution, oil pipelines, marine, power generation.

•        Key advantage: Low pressure drop; effective isolation of fluid.

•        Available grades: SS 304, SS 316, CF8M.

3. Stainless Steel Globe Valve

When precise flow regulation matters more than just on/off control, globe valves are the answer. The design allows fine-tuning of flow rates, making them essential in process industries where consistency is critical.

Best for: Chemical plants, power systems, steam flow control.

•        Key advantage: Excellent throttling capability with precise control.

4. Stainless Steel Check Valve (Non-Return Valve)

Check valves automatically prevent backflow — a critical safety function in pumping systems. They require no manual operation, making them ideal for automated and high-frequency systems.

Best for: Pump outlets, water treatment, sewage systems, chemical transfer lines.

•        Key advantage: Automatic operation; protects equipment from reverse flow damage.

5. Stainless Steel Butterfly Valve

Lightweight, compact, and cost-effective — butterfly valves are ideal for large-diameter pipelines where space and budget are constraints. Modern high-performance butterfly valves now handle pressures and temperatures that once required much heavier valves.

Best for: HVAC, water management, food & beverage, general industrial flow control.

6. Stainless Steel Needle Valve

For precise, fine-tuned control of fluid or gas in small-diameter lines, needle valves offer unmatched accuracy. They are commonly found in instrumentation and metering applications.

Best for: Instrumentation panels, flow metering, hydraulic circuits, gas calibration.

Stainless Steel Valve Grades: SS 304 vs SS 316 vs Duplex

Material grade selection can make or break your valve’s performance. Here’s how the most common grades compare:

GradeKey PropertiesBest ForRelative Cost
SS 304General corrosion resistance, good formabilityWater systems, mild chemicals, food processingLow
SS 316Superior chloride & acid resistance (molybdenum added)Marine, pharma, chemical, coastal environmentsMedium
SS 316LLow carbon, better weld integrityHigh-temperature welded assemblies, pharmaMedium-High
Duplex SS2x strength of austenitic SS, pitting resistanceOffshore, seawater, high-stress applicationsHigh
CF8MCast equivalent of SS 316High-pressure castings, industrial flow controlMedium

Application-Wise Valve Selection Guide

IndustryRecommended Valve TypePreferred GradeKey Parameter
Oil & GasBall Valve, Gate ValveSS 316, DuplexHigh pressure, sour gas resistance
Chemical ProcessingGlobe Valve, Ball ValveSS 316L, HastelloyChemical compatibility
PharmaceuticalsDiaphragm, Ball ValveSS 316LSanitary, crevice-free design
Water TreatmentButterfly, Gate ValveSS 304, SS 316Large diameter, cost efficiency
Power GenerationGlobe, Gate ValveSS 316, Alloy SteelHigh temp & pressure
Food & BeverageBall Valve, Butterfly ValveSS 316LHygienic, easy-clean design
Marine / OffshoreBall Valve, Check ValveDuplex SS, Super DuplexSaltwater resistance

Buyer’s Guide: How to Choose the Right Stainless Steel Valve Supplier in India

With hundreds of manufacturers across Ahmedabad, Mumbai, and Coimbatore, choosing the right supplier takes more than a quick price comparison. Here’s what experienced procurement managers evaluate:

1. Certifications & Compliance

Look for suppliers certified to ISO 9001, NSIC, IBR (Indian Boiler Regulations), and API standards. These aren’t just badges — they indicate disciplined manufacturing processes and material traceability.

2. Material Traceability

Every valve should come with MTCs (Material Test Certificates) confirming the grade and chemical composition of the steel used. Don’t accept verbal assurances.

3. Custom Engineering Capability

Standard valve sizes won’t always fit complex plant layouts. A capable manufacturer should offer custom pressure ratings, non-standard end connections, and special trim materials on request.

4. Testing Protocols

Ensure the supplier performs hydrostatic testing, seat leakage testing, and shell testing before dispatch. Reputable manufacturers provide test certificates with every shipment.

5. Export Experience

For international procurement teams, an experienced exporter understands documentation requirements — MSDS, packing lists, COO certificates — and is familiar with global shipping standards.

Frequently Asked Questions (FAQ)

Q1: Which stainless steel valve is best for high-pressure industrial applications?

For high-pressure applications, trunnion-mounted ball valves and forged gate valves in SS 316 or Duplex Stainless Steel are the recommended choices. They offer superior pressure ratings — up to Class 2500 (ANSI) — and maintain bubble-tight shut-off even under sustained high-pressure cycles. Always verify the valve’s pressure-temperature rating against your process parameters.

Q2: What is the difference between SS 304 and SS 316 valves?

SS 304 is a general-purpose stainless steel that handles mild corrosion environments well. SS 316 adds molybdenum, giving it significantly better resistance to chlorides, acids, and saltwater. For marine, pharmaceutical, and chemical processing applications, SS 316 or 316L is always the preferred grade.

Q3: Which valve type is best for the oil and gas industry in India?

Ball valves — particularly trunnion mounted designs — are the industry standard for oil and gas applications. They provide reliable shut-off under high pressure and high-temperature conditions, comply with API 6D, and are compatible with sour gas and hydrocarbon media.

Q5: How do I choose between a ball valve and a gate valve?

Choose a ball valve when you need fast quarter-turn operation, tight shut-off, and minimal maintenance. Choose a gate valve when your priority is a completely unrestricted flow path with minimal pressure drop in a fully open position. Gate valves are not suitable for throttling.

Q6: What certifications should I look for in an industrial valve supplier in India?

For industrial procurement, prioritize suppliers with ISO 9001, IBR (for steam/boiler applications), API 6D/API 598 (for oil & gas), NSIC, and PED (for European export). Material certifications (MTCs) and hydrostatic test reports should accompany every shipment.

Q7: What is a high-pressure ball valve and where is it used?

A high-pressure ball valve is engineered to operate at pressures typically above 1,500 PSI (Class 900 and above). They are used in oil & gas pipelines, high-pressure steam lines, hydraulic systems, and chemical reactors.
